How Long Does Potato Salad Last?

Potato salad cannot sit out for more than two hours, and its shelf life is reduced to only one hour if the temperature is too high and you’re dining outside. The two-hour window applies each time the container of potato salad is not chilled.

Bad bacteria grow rapidly when food remains in the temperature zone between 40°F and 140°F for more than two hours. Even potato salad made without mayo isn’t exempt from these time and temperature guidelines. Potato Salad can turn bad in a matter of a few hours when left out of the fridge. Thus, the salad needs to be refrigerated if you’re not about to eat it all immediately.

If you’re planning on storing it for a longer time, putting it in the fridge is recommended as soon as possible, too. Most perishable foods cannot sit out of the refrigerator for more than two hours. It takes roughly two hours for bacteria in foods to grow to dangerous levels, which is why you want to minimize the amount of time food is placed on the counter.

How To Store Potato Salad?

Unless you intend to eat all of the potato salad shortly after it’s made, you need to promptly transfer it into proper storage. Follow the below-mentioned tips to properly store your potato salad:

  • An airtight container works best: The best way to store potato salad is in an airtight container with a tight lid. but if you don’t have one that’s big enough, wrapping a big bowl with plastic wrap gets the job done.
  • Pop it in the fridge: Tightly cover the container and store potato salad in the fridge. This will help keep your potatoes and vegetables fresh without any issues or risks of them getting spoiled.
  • Use clean utensils: Remember to always use clean spoons when scooping the salad. Double-dipping is never a good idea, especially if you want that salad to last for more than a day or two.
  • Frozen Gel Packs: When carrying the potato salad away from home, a cooler full of ice or frozen gel packs is the best way to go.

The clock starts ticking as soon as you stir together your homemade potato salad recipe. By following these practices, you keep the bacteria out, and your potato salad stays fresh for a longer time.

How Long Does Tuna Salad Last?

If your tuna salad sits for longer than 2 hours on the counter, it’s not safe to eat anymore, and you should toss it. If you store your tuna salad properly in the fridge at temperatures below 40 degrees Fahrenheit, it stays good for 3 to 5 days. You can safely store homemade or store-bought tuna salad for 3 to 5 days in the fridge.

While tuna salad usually stays safe to eat for 5 days with proper storage, sometimes you might have to discard it earlier due to quality reasons. It all depends on the ingredients you use while cooking your tuna salad.

If your tuna salad contains yogurt or another dairy product that tends to separate, that salad might look and taste pretty bad after just 2 to 3 days. Store-bought dressing holds better than homemade one; it most likely won’t separate, and your salad should retain quality for the full five days if stored properly, of course.

To solve the issue of dressing separation, consider preparing and storing the tuna salad without the dressing and only adding it right before serving. This way, the tuna salad keeps its quality for a much longer period of time. Speaking of dressings and separation, you can test different dressing alternatives that might yield better results storage-wise.

Maybe if you add a different dressing than dairy-based products, the salad might keep for longer. If you’re not sure how well your salad keeps, prepare a larger than usual amount and try storing the leftovers for a few days to see for yourself how quickly it loses quality.

How To Tell If Tuna Salad Has Gone Bad?

Look for the following signs of spoilage to determine whether your tuna salad is edible or not:

  • Sour or funky odor: Give your tuna salad a good whiff, and if it doesn’t smell right, it’s done for. It’s not easy to go by smell alone because tuna naturally has a strong smell. But if your tuna salad smells pungent and unappetizing, be sure to get rid of it.
  • Mold or any dark or discolored spots: Any type of discoloration is a bad sign. The most common discoloration that shows up in spoiled tuna salad is greenish and brownish spots. Dark black spots are also not uncommon. If things got this far, that tuna salad has gone bad.
  • Bad taste: do a little taste test and check if the taste is off or the quality is not up to par. Some ingredients make the salad lose quality rapidly and taste awful. If your tuna salad tastes bad or the texture has changed, there’s no point in forcing yourself to finish it.
  • Beyond 2 hours on the counter: If your tuna salad sits on the counter for more than two hours, it’s no longer safe to consume.
  • Beyond 5 days in the fridge: It’s not recommended to eat a salad that sits in the fridge for more than five days. The salad might not necessarily look spoiled, but it’s not safe to eat anymore.

Can Vegetable Broth Be Frozen?

Yes, vegetable broth can be frozen. It is recommended to freeze vegetable broth instead of pouring it out. There is a step-by-step procedure to freeze vegetable broth which we will explain clearly here. Freezing is an important part if you want to store broth for a long time. The steps to freeze vegetable broth are

  • Ensure the broth is cooled down entirely before freezing the broth
  • You need to know how to portion the broth. Never fill the container to the brim. If you have a high quantity of broth, separate it into multiple containers and store it. This will ensure no pressure can get and ruin the broth and the air will maintain the texture.
  • Seal the broth in airtight containers to avoid bacteria.

And that is all that is required to freeze vegetable broth. It can last for months but eat within two months to maintain the taste. Before eating you have to defrost the broth. To do this, you can transfer the frozen broth into your refrigerator. This will automatically defrost your broth but it can take 6-8 hours to do so while maintaining the texture and taste.

Another method to defrost is to use the stove. Keep the broth on the stove with low heat and wait till it’s melted. Once it is unfrozen, increase the heat as per your wish and this process will be done in 10 minutes only. You will have tasty vegetable broth easily.

Process of Pinwheel Cookies

Here we are going to look into the step-by-step process of how to make Christmas pinwheel cookies.

Step 1:

Take a bowl, and drop the baking powder, flour, and salt and whisk together well. And then take out another large bowl and then beat butter and sugar together using a mixer. And after beating well add egg and then add almond extract and add dry ingredients and beat until combined.

Step 2:

And as we are making cookies, just separate the dough into small portions, and add food coloring to some portions, and then spread the dough into desired squares up to 1/2 thick. Then wrap them in plastic wrap and keep them in the fridge for 30 minutes.

Step 3:

And then take out the red-colored dough and take parchment paper and then roll it into a rectangle for 1/4 thick. And again make the same process with white dough. Dough sides should face each other and place red on top and white inside.

Step 4:

Remove the top Parchment paper and trim the sides to match up evenly. Start with the long side, and by using the parchment paper to help roll the dough tightly into a log. Roll them and seal the edge.

Step 5:

Preheat the oven to upto 350 degrees. Take baking sheets and add the parchment paper, and then cut the dough into 1/2 thick cookies, and then spread sprinkles on it. Bake until edges are set and remove when they are just starting to turn gold. It will just take 10 minutes.
